Yes, I'm back from the share holder meeting. Shortly: I was the only external share holder who attended the meeting. The others were from WINR and partners (Dr. Reinhard Proksch) In the meeting the directors for the next year were elected: - David C. Skinner, Jr. - Chad A. Millward ; former Airforce member, now responsible for the administration of the WINR Network - Ronald Oehri, owner of theSupraNet
SEC filing is on time and will take place next week, accompanied with a PR. We discussed in detail the banking business. WINR will build the bridge between US-and the European banking society (to be an ally, not a rival!). Negotiations are under way with the very top banks in Europe. Announcements in this business can only be done when contracts are signed. David Skinner Jr. expects that revenues from banking transactions will account for substantially more than 50% of all WINR revenues in approximately 12-to 18 month (=the very latest). We discussed the name SecureNet-Plus, I asked if it will be protected by a TM. A.: No. The name was chosen because it was available for the different domain names. If any problems arise with the name, they are free to change it. Marketing was a big issue, because I asked for some actions to lift the stock price. All were very disappointed with the stock price, it never reflects the situation and progress of the company. Mr. Skinner said that they will add an additional PR firm before the end of the year. We discussed what other actions (beside SEC-filing and NASDAQ-listing,=one of the most important) can be started. David Skinner Sr. asked me what I propose. I answered that from my point of view it is frustrating that I can't find anything in the Internet when searching for their partners, Cyberlink Monetary System or CyberlinkTrust, even the homepage of Dr. Proksch (P&A) tells me nothing. That he found a good point. Another proposal from my side was to participate on international fairs in the banking sector.(I gave them a special hint). I got the impression that they didn't consider this until now, because they said that they will discuss this with Dr. Keppler from Ernst & Young. My third suggestion was to announce a contract or partnership with a major European bank. But the problem I outlined above. But I think they would be grateful for every good suggestion.
